案例分享:使用RabbitMQ消息队列和Redis缓存优化Spring Boot秒杀功能

秒杀商品数量初始化 rabbitmq队列 生产者代码 消费者代码 订单模块 注意事项: 秒杀功能作为大型交易平台的常见活动,落地实现的时候需要应对大量并发请求,同时保证请求的快速、准确处理。本文通过案例分析,讲解如何结合Springboot 3和RabbitMQ和Redis来构建秒杀请求的异步处理队列,并通过性能测试对异步处理方案进行优化。 1、描述 交易平台秒杀功能的业务流程 秒杀活动一般发生在一...

2021 OWASP Top 10-零基础案例学习

,从而允许恶意行为者插入恶意代码、篡改数据或执行非预期操作的情况。下面是对您给出的三个攻击情境的详细解释: 情境 1:不安全的反序列化 解释:反序列化是将序列化的对象数据转换回其原始形式的过程。在这个案例中,应用开发者使用序列化来传递用户状态,但未充分验证反序列化对象的安全性。攻击者利用了Java反序列化漏洞,通过精心构造的序列化数据包(如包含特定对象签名“R00”的恶意对象),能够触发远程代码执行。...

服务器数据恢复—异常断电导致RAID模块故障的数据恢复案例

ID管理模块信息是可修改的信息,磁盘阵列意外断电也经常会导致RAID管理信息被篡改或者丢失。多次断电甚至有可能导致RAID卡元器件损坏,从而导致服务器失去对多块物理硬盘进行RAID管理的中间层模块。本案例中的故障表现如在RAID模块的任何操作都导致死机的现象就极有可能是RAID卡硬件损坏引起的(后经服务器厂家售后人员验证确实如此),如果是这种情况,通过常规方法已无法获取RAID5阵列中6块硬盘的数据,...

Qt案例 创建使用QNetworkReply,QNetworkRequest下载http/https资源的输出进度的控制台程序

文章目录 概要整体架构流程1. 设计控制台传递参数的字符串格式2. 定义下载数据结构并且能通过main获取数据3. 创建下载类Dal_QtDownEngine实现使用QNetworkReply下载数据相关功能4. 使用QTimer 定时计算下载速度,下载大小,倒计时等 技术细节- 临时下载文件效验- 绑定QNetworkReply::readyRead信号将数据写入文件- 定时器计算下载速度,下载倒...

Python 基于 OpenCV 视觉图像处理实战 之 OpenCV 简单人脸检测/识别实战案例 之八 简单进行鼻子检测并添加特效的功能实现

Python 基于 OpenCV 视觉图像处理实战 之 OpenCV 简单人脸检测/识别实战案例 之八 简单进行鼻子检测并添加特效的功能实现 目录 Python 基于 OpenCV 视觉图像处理实战 之 OpenCV 简单人脸检测/识别实战案例 之八 简单进行鼻子检测并添加特效的功能实现 一、简单介绍 二、简单进行鼻子检测并添加特效的功能实现原理方法 三、简单进行鼻子检测并添加特效的功能实现案例实现简...

服务器数据恢复—服务器重装系统导致XFS分区丢失的数据恢复案例

服务器数据恢复环境: 一台服务器+MD1200磁盘柜,通过raid卡将15块磁盘组建成一组raid5磁盘阵列。raid5阵列分配了2个lun,操作系统层面对lun进行分区:1个分区采用LVM扩容方式加入到了root_lv中,其余分区格式化为XFS文件系统。 服务器故障: 工作人员为服务器重装操作系统时操作失误导致分区状态改变,一个存放重要数据的分区丢失,无法访问。 服务器数据恢复过程: 1、用户将服务...

GEE案例——1990-2023年计算某个区域的NDVI时序变化轨迹(以徐州市为例)

简介 我们在长时间序列的分析中,往往会根据影像时序的长短来进行分析,这里我们以NDVI指数进行长时序分析,来实现NDVI1990-2023年长时序的监测。 时序监测 时序监测是指通过对连续时间序列的遥感图像进行分析,以观察和监测地表特征、植被生长、环境变化等的动态变化过程。时序监测的核心思想是利用多个时间点的遥感数据,通过比较和分析不同时间点的图像,来获取目标地区的动态变化信息。 时序监测可以使用各种...

openGauss学习笔记-272 openGauss性能调优-实际调优案例01-调整查询重写GUC参数rewrite_rule

文章目录 openGauss学习笔记-272 openGauss性能调优-实际调优案例01-调整查询重写GUC参数rewrite_rule272.1 目标列子查询提升参数intargetlist272.2 提升无agg的子查询uniquecheck openGauss学习笔记-272 openGauss性能调优-实际调优案例01-调整查询重写GUC参数rewrite_rule rewrite_rul...

广东公安公布典型案例 打击制售假冒伪劣侵权盗版

案件,全力打造法治化、国际化一流营商环境,护航经济高质量发展。为发挥以案示警作用,4月26日,广东省公安厅发布广东公安食药环知侦查部门打击侵犯知识产权和制售假冒伪劣商品犯罪十起典型案件,精选如下:典型案例广州缴获盗版教辅图书约38万册,33人落网2023年7月,广州市公安机关根据线索破获一起制售盗版图书案,捣毁窝点8个,抓获犯罪嫌疑人33名,缴获盗版教辅图书约38万册。警方介绍,不法分子使用劣质纸张油...

python之excel加工处理小案例一则

 一、工具用途 工作中,需要对各类excel进行加工处理,当表和字段比较多时,关联条件又有多个,每次通过execl的vlookup之类的关联公式手工可以解决工作需求,但一般耗时较长,且人工统计匹配也存在出错的情况。 如果是常态会的excel加工场景工作,那么python工具值得你去研究开发一下,是时候解放双手了。 二、场景说明 假设某教育集团有三类表 A表 B表 C表 最终要根据以上三个表进行关联处理...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.016298(s)
2024-05-02 21:06:20 1714655180